Has anyone got a similar setup to mine? My Camaro is a 1984 Z28. It has a carbureted 350 Small block. My question is this: what is the "normal" operating temperature for my engine? What would be running hot? Thanks for your input. The reason I am asking is because my engine stays around 220 degrees.

220* is the normal operating temp for factory motors, if the 350 is a swapper then it sounds like someone reinstalled the factory temp thermostat. your motor should have a mechanical fan on it because it's an 84, if not and it has electric fans then they probably reused the factory set fan switch.
if you have a mechanical fan and want to lower the operating temp of the motor just put a cooler thermostat in it.
if you have an electric fan/fans then you will need the cooler thermostat and a fan switch with a cooler setting to match.
